
Sony VPLL-Z3010 Short Zoom Lens
Lens ID: VPLL-Z3010
The Sony VPLL-Z3010 Short Zoom Lens fits these following Sony projectors. The aperture range of this projection lens is f/1.75 to f/2.1. The lens weighs 4.4 lbs and is 8.93" long.
